For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 1,996 students in 57105, SD.
The top ranked public high school in 57105, SD is Lincoln High School - 02.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ø high schools in zipcode 57105 have an average math proficiency score of 54% (versus the South Dakota public high school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 76% (versus the 63% statewide average). High schools in 57105, SD have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 5% of South Dakota public high schools.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ø high school in zipcode 57105 have a Graduation Rate of 88%, which is more than the South Dakota average of 82%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Lincoln High School - 02, with 88%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in South Dakota or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 32%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the South Dakota public high school average of 35% (majority American Indian).
